top of page

SQL course

  • 11 ภารกิจ

เกี่ยวกับ

Week 1: Introduction to Relational Databases and SQL - Introduction to databases and RDBMS concepts. - Relational database terminology (tables, rows, columns, keys). - Overview of SQL and its importance. - Setting up the development environment. - Introduction to basic SQL syntax. Week 2: Creating and Managing Tables - Data types in SQL. - Creating tables using CREATE TABLE. - Defining primary keys, foreign keys, and constraints. - Modifying tables using ALTER TABLE. - Deleting tables using DROP TABLE. Week 3: Data Manipulation Language (DML) - Inserting data using INSERT INTO. - Retrieving data using SELECT. - Filtering data using WHERE. - Updating data using UPDATE. - Deleting data using DELETE. Week 4: Filtering and Sorting Data - Using comparison operators (=, !=, >, <, >=, <=). - Using logical operators (AND, OR, NOT). - Using ORDER BY for sorting. - Using LIMIT and OFFSET for pagination. Week 5: SQL Functions and Operators -Aggregate functions (COUNT, SUM, AVG, MIN, MAX). -String functions (SUBSTRING, CONCAT, UPPER, LOWER). -Date and time functions. -Mathematical operators. Week 6: Joining Tables -Understanding different types of joins (INNER JOIN, LEFT JOIN, RIGHT JOIN, FULL JOIN). -Using JOIN clauses to combine data from multiple tables. -Using aliases for tables and columns. Week 7: Subqueries and Views -Using subqueries to retrieve data based on other queries. -Creating and using views. -Understanding the benefits of views. Week 8: Data Integrity and Constraints -Understanding data integrity. -Using NOT NULL, UNIQUE, CHECK, and FOREIGN KEY constraints. -Understanding transactions and ACID properties. Week 9: Advanced SQL Techniques -Using GROUP BY and HAVING clauses. -Using CASE statements for conditional logic. -Window functions (if time allows, depending on level). Week 10: Database Design and Normalization -Introduction to database design principles. -Understanding normalization (1NF, 2NF, 3NF). -Designing a database schema for a real-world scenario.

คุณสามารถเข้าร่วมโปรแกรมกิจกรรมนี้จากแอปมือถือ ไปที่แอป

ผู้สอน

ราคา

ชำระเงินครั้งเดียว
฿699.00
SQL course
฿699.00

แชร์

bottom of page